City Manager’s Agenda
Reports and Communications
- #1 (CMA 2024 #258) Updeate on City’s Rodent Control Programs
- #4 (CMA 2024 #261) Update on the Cambridge Redevelopment Authority Affordable Homeownership Commitment
- #6 (CMA 2024 #263) The City’s contract with Lyft to manage the BlueBike system expires in 2026 at which point an RFP will be created to find a new contract. The manager is reqeusting authorization to persue a five year contract.
Appointments
- #2 (CMA 2024 #259) Cambridge Arts Advisory Board – Appointments: Zhonghe Li and Jean Dany Joachim. Reappointments: David Daniel, Aliyah Gary, Lori Lander, Calvin Lindsay Jr., Ann Lawson, Stella Aguirre McGregor, Michael Monestime, Diane Charyk Norris, Katherine Megumi Shozawa and Christine Lamas Weinberg
Responses to Council Requests
- #3 (CMA 2024 #260) “Cambridge Arts will work together with Central BID to fund and support an inaugural community-driven Cambridge PorchFest and DeckFest in summer 2025.”
- #7 (CMA 2024 #264) The City has contacted the DCR and MassDOT to request that they reduce the speed limits on highways in the city to 25 MPH.
Appropriations and Grants
- #5 (CMA 2024 #262) $1,117,356 grant from the Federal Department of Health and Human Services to assist with heating bills
Policy Orders
- #1 (POR 2024 #153) Requests that the city return Garden Street to two-way car traffic while still preserving the two-way protected bike lane.
- #2 (POR 2024 #154) Requests that the city send a letter to all Cambridge organizations working with immigrants of our Sanctuary/Trust Act City status, as well as other protections and policies that ensure non-citizens are treated with dignity and respect.
- #3 (POR 2024 #155) A congratulations to SHARE CHA and its members on filing for union certification
